Island Routes Strengthening Ties With Travel Advisors

On the heels of introducing new travel styles that offer private and customizable experiences throughout the Caribbean, travel company Island Routes is looking to reinvigorate its relationship with travel advisors through a multi-city roadshow planned for North America.

“Sun, sand and sea is synonymous with the Caribbean vacation, but it’s not the only experience available," said David Black, head of global sales of Island Routes. "Travel advisors will be integral to the sales proposition as we offer new ways for travelers to discover and authentically explore the region. Advisors have been integral in growing our business to what it is today, and will continue to play an important role in our relationship with customers for years to come.”

Led by Black, Director of Sales Ron Veno and Island Routes CEO Ryan Terrier, scheduled roadshows will highlight the company’s all-new Private and Bespoke Collections, which offer advisors opportunities to fully customize and tailor their clients’ personalized itineraries or choose from carefully-curated, tried and tested, guided Jamaican experiences.

In Jamaica, local experts are on hand to create such moments as bamboo rafting down the Martha Brae followed by an authentic steel drum serenade and local lunch prepared riverside by a private chef; or a hike that takes guests through the lush tropical forest of the Blue Mountains and a private tour and tasting at a family-owned Blue Mountain coffee estate.

Throughout the Caribbean, private tours also offer travelers the chance to enjoy some of Island Routes' most adored tours all to themselves including private catamarans, tours exploring the ocean blues via snorkeling excursions and opportunities to swim with the famed pigs of the Exumas. Advisors are supported by a full-service, on-the-ground concierge team that are able to translate local expertise into curated tours, ensuring the experience meets and exceeds client expectations.
